Default [Darker Projects] Far Horizons 6 - Dark Encounters


Episode 6: Dark Encounters
Written by Eric L. Busby

http://www.darkerprojects.com/farhorizons.php#006

The forces of Darkness have risen. And the crew of the Spaceship Art Bell are their target.


Featured in the cast were

David Ault as Nicholas Lancer
Jon Specht as Artimus Kane
Laura Post as Donna Briggs
Elie Hirchman as Joshua Baker
Judah Friese as Max Howlett
Amanda Fitzwater as Susan Lockhart
Bill Hollweg as John Collins
Gareth Preston as Doctor Stark
Megan Pressley as Katlin Cullen
Michael Hudson as Gareth Shaw
Tom Davis Beal as Todd Eccelston
Bruce Busby as the Host
Paul Levelle as Morgan
Christina Boyd as the Medic
with Mike 'Dr. Pus' West
and Mark Bruzee

Far Horizons theme by Kai Hartwig
Additional music composed by Ambient Light and Kevin MacLeod

This episode was produced and directed by Eric Busby
Sound design by Eric Busby


© 2009 Darker Projects
